See the \u003ca href=\"https:\/\/store.mcci.com\/products\/edatec-ed-pi5pcooler\" target=\"_blank\" rel=\"noopener\"\u003eEDATEC Raspberry Pi 5 Passive Cooler\u003c\/a\u003e.\u003c\/p\u003e\n\n\u003cp\u003e\u003cstrong\u003eThis listing is for the ED-Pi4PCOOLER:\u003c\/strong\u003e passive heatsink for the Raspberry Pi 4 Model B. \u003ca href=\"https:\/\/www.mcci.com\/contact\/\" target=\"_blank\" rel=\"noopener\"\u003eContact us\u003c\/a\u003e if you have questions about compatibility with your setup.\u003c\/p\u003e\n\n\u003cp\u003eThe ED-Pi4PCOOLER is a precision-engineered passive heatsink designed specifically for the Raspberry Pi 4, crafted from sheet metal with a CNC cutting process for durability and efficient heat dissipation. It arrives pre-installed with thermal conductive silicone for immediate, hassle-free installation -- simply remove the protective paper, align with the Pi 4's mounting holes, and secure with the included screws and nuts. Tested to reduce CPU temperature by approximately 15°C at 25°C ambient under stable load (74.4°C → 59.2°C at full CPU load), the ED-Pi4PCOOLER allows the Raspberry Pi 4 CPU to run continuously at its maximum frequency of 1800MHz without throttling. Compact and lightweight, it does not obstruct any of the Raspberry Pi 4's ports or interfaces, keeping full connectivity intact. Completely silent -- no fans, no moving parts.\u003c\/p\u003e\n\n\u003ch3\u003eKey Features\u003c\/h3\u003e\n\u003cul\u003e\n\u003cli\u003e\n\u003cstrong\u003eCompatible with:\u003c\/strong\u003e Raspberry Pi 4 Model B (all RAM variants)\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eConstruction:\u003c\/strong\u003e Sheet metal, CNC cut -- robust and thermally efficient\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eThermal Interface:\u003c\/strong\u003e Pre-installed thermal conductive silicone -- no paste required\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eCooling Performance:\u003c\/strong\u003e Reduces Raspberry Pi 4 CPU temperature by ~15°C at 25°C ambient (74.4°C → 59.2°C at full CPU load via sysbench)\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eSustained Performance:\u003c\/strong\u003e Allows continuous operation at maximum CPU frequency of 1800MHz\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003ePassive \/ Fanless:\u003c\/strong\u003e Completely silent -- no moving parts\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eFull Port Access:\u003c\/strong\u003e All Raspberry Pi 4 interfaces remain fully accessible after installation\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eFinish:\u003c\/strong\u003e Black\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eDimensions:\u003c\/strong\u003e 65 x 56.5 x 9.3mm\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eWeight:\u003c\/strong\u003e ~40g\u003c\/li\u003e\n\u003cli\u003e\n\u003cstrong\u003eSimple Installation:\u003c\/strong\u003e Screw-mount with included M2.5×12 screws, M2.5 nuts, and integrated nylon posts\u003c\/li\u003e\n\u003c\/ul\u003e\n\n\u003ch3\u003eSpecifications\u003c\/h3\u003e\n\u003ctable border=\"1\" cellpadding=\"8\" cellspacing=\"0\" style=\"border-collapse: collapse; width: 100%;\"\u003e\n\u003cthead\u003e\n\u003ctr\u003e\n\u003cth style=\"background-color: #f2f2f2; text-align: left;\"\u003eCategory\u003c\/th\u003e\n\u003cth style=\"background-color: #f2f2f2; text-align: left;\"\u003eDetails\u003c\/th\u003e\n\u003c\/tr\u003e\n\u003c\/thead\u003e\n\u003ctbody\u003e\n\u003ctr\u003e\n\u003ctd\u003e\u003cstrong\u003eCompatible Device\u003c\/strong\u003e\u003c\/td\u003e\n\u003ctd\u003eRaspberry Pi 4 Model B\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003e\u003cstrong\u003eConstruction\u003c\/strong\u003e\u003c\/td\u003e\n\u003ctd\u003eSheet metal, CNC cut\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003e\u003cstrong\u003eFinish\u003c\/strong\u003e\u003c\/td\u003e\n\u003ctd\u003eBlack\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003e\u003cstrong\u003eThermal Interface\u003c\/strong\u003e\u003c\/td\u003e\n\u003ctd\u003ePre-installed thermal conductive silicone\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003e\u003cstrong\u003eCooling Type\u003c\/strong\u003e\u003c\/td\u003e\n\u003ctd\u003ePassive (fanless)\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003e\u003cstrong\u003eCooling Performance\u003c\/strong\u003e\u003c\/td\u003e\n\u003ctd\u003eCPU temperature reduction of ~15°C (74.4°C → 59.2°C at 25°C ambient, full CPU load via sysbench)\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003e\u003cstrong\u003eMax CPU Frequency Supported\u003c\/strong\u003e\u003c\/td\u003e\n\u003ctd\u003e1800MHz continuous\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003e\u003cstrong\u003eDimensions\u003c\/strong\u003e\u003c\/td\u003e\n\u003ctd\u003e65 x 56.5 x 9.3mm (W x D x H)\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003e\u003cstrong\u003eWeight\u003c\/strong\u003e\u003c\/td\u003e\n\u003ctd\u003e~40g\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003e\u003cstrong\u003eNylon Posts\u003c\/strong\u003e\u003c\/td\u003e\n\u003ctd\u003e3x integrated nylon posts (for alignment with Raspberry Pi 4 mounting holes)\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003ctr\u003e\n\u003ctd\u003e\u003cstrong\u003eMounting Hardware\u003c\/strong\u003e\u003c\/td\u003e\n\u003ctd\u003e3x M2.5×12 screws + 3x M2.5 nuts (included)\u003c\/td\u003e\n\u003c\/tr\u003e\n\u003c\/tbody\u003e\n\u003c\/table\u003e\n\n\u003ch3\u003eInstallation Notes\u003c\/h3\u003e\n\u003cul\u003e\n\u003cli\u003eRemove the protective paper from the pre-installed thermal silicone before mounting.\u003c\/li\u003e\n\u003cli\u003eCheck that the tops of all 3 nylon posts are level before installing.
